Mayor Kevin Johnson Statement regarding tentative ruling on strong mayor initiative
Good Evening-
As you may know, a judge issued a tentative ruling this afternoon blocking the strong mayor initiative from appearing on the June ballot.
Click here to read the Sacramento Bee article on Judge McMaster’s ruling.
Sacramentans for Accountable Government legal counsel, Tom Hiltachk, released the following statement:
“We are disappointed with the court’s tentative ruling but we are confident that this is only a temporary setback and that the strong mayor initiative will still be on the June ballot. Our first step will be to appear in court tomorrow and try to convince the judge to reverse this tentative ruling.”
